- Policy and Regulation
A robust framework of policies and regulations governs home repair and maintenance, ensuring compliance with safety standards, energy codes, and building practices. In the United States, for example, the International Residential Code (IRC) sets minimum requirements for one- and two-family dwellings and townhouses. Similarly, the Lead Renovation, Repair, and Painting Program (RRP) regulates work on homes built before 1978 to prevent lead exposure. These regulations aim to protect homeowners and the environment while promoting professional standards within the industry.

Understanding Common Electrical Hazards and Their Prevention

Electrical hazards are prevalent in every home, often going unnoticed until an accident occurs. Understanding these common risks and implementing preventive measures is crucial for safe home repair and maintenance. One of the primary dangers is overloaded circuits, which can lead to fires or electrical shocks. Preventing this involves regularly checking for excessive outlets and appliances on a single circuit, and distributing power usage across multiple circuits where necessary.
Another hazard is outdated or faulty wiring, which can include ancient knob-and-tube wiring or damaged cables. Homeowners should engage in regular inspections, especially in older homes, to identify any signs of wear and tear. Upgrading to modern, safe electrical systems not only enhances functionality but also significantly reduces the risk of electrical fires and shocks.

Practical Tips for Safe Electrical Repairs at Home

When tackling electrical repairs and upgrades at home, safety should always be your top priority. Before starting any work, ensure that power is disconnected from the affected circuit to prevent accidents. Use a voltage tester to verify the power source’s inactivity before proceeding. Wear protective gear, including insulated gloves and safety glasses, as an added safeguard.
For do-it-yourselfers, it’s essential to identify and label circuit breakers or fuses corresponding to specific areas of your home for quick reference. Regularly inspect electrical panels for signs of damage, corrosion, or loose connections. Keep a well-stocked toolkit with common electrical components like switches, outlets, and cables readily available. Always refer to manufacturer guidelines and consider seeking professional assistance for complex tasks to ensure compliance with local electrical codes and prevent potential hazards.
